The National Monuments Service's description

In NNW sector of a ringfort (GA098-075----). What is visible is a grassy L-shaped hollow, its long axis (L 8.5m) running WNW-ESE. At its ESE end, it turns sharply to NNE (L 4.7m), following a NNE-SSW axis. It averages 3.5m in width and 0.65m in depth.

The above description is derived from the published 'Archaeological Inventory of County Galway Vol. II - North Galway'. Compiled by Olive Alcock, Kathy de hÓra and Paul Gosling (Dublin: Stationery Office, 1999).
